I am not a doctor, but when I had my anomaly scan around 20 weeks, it took about 30-40 minutes. The radiologist checked every detail of the baby's brain, heart, and spine on the screen. It was such a relief to see my baby moving!
It's the level-2 scan done around 18-20 weeks to check the baby's detailed anatomy. I got it done at my hospital's advanced diagnostic wing, and they explained everything so clearly. Just ask your hospital coordinator to book the slot in advance since it takes time.
